package sortopts import ( "fmt" "sort" "strings" "golang.org/x/text/cases" "golang.org/x/text/language" "github.com/grafana/grafana/pkg/apimachinery/errutil" "github.com/grafana/grafana/pkg/services/search/model" ) var ( // SortOptionsByQueryParam is a map to translate the "sort" query param values to SortOption(s) SortOptionsByQueryParam = map[string]model.SortOption{ "userAgent-asc": newSortOption("user_agent", false, 0), "userAgent-desc": newSortOption("user_agent", true, 0), "updatedAt-asc": newTimeSortOption("updated_at", false, 1), "updatedAt-desc": newTimeSortOption("updated_at", true, 2), } ErrorUnknownSortingOption = errutil.BadRequest("unknown sorting option") ) type Sorter struct { Field string LowerCase bool Descending bool WithTableName bool } func (s Sorter) OrderBy() string { orderBy := "anon_device." if !s.WithTableName { orderBy = "" } orderBy += s.Field if s.LowerCase { orderBy = fmt.Sprintf("LOWER(%v)", orderBy) } if s.Descending { return orderBy + " DESC" } return orderBy + " ASC" } func newSortOption(field string, desc bool, index int) model.SortOption { direction := "asc" description := ("A-Z") if desc { direction = "desc" description = ("Z-A") } return model.SortOption{ Name: fmt.Sprintf("%v-%v", field, direction), DisplayName: fmt.Sprintf("%v (%v)", cases.Title(language.Und).String(field), description), Description: fmt.Sprintf("Sort %v in an alphabetically %vending order", field, direction), Index: index, Filter: []model.SortOptionFilter{Sorter{Field: field, Descending: desc}}, } } func newTimeSortOption(field string, desc bool, index int) model.SortOption { direction := "asc" description := ("Oldest-Newest") if desc { direction = "desc" description = ("Newest-Oldest") } return model.SortOption{ Name: fmt.Sprintf("%v-%v", field, direction), DisplayName: fmt.Sprintf("%v (%v)", cases.Title(language.Und).String(field), description), Description: fmt.Sprintf("Sort %v by time in an %vending order", field, direction), Index: index, Filter: []model.SortOptionFilter{Sorter{Field: field, Descending: desc}}, } } // ParseSortQueryParam parses the "sort" query param and returns an ordered list of SortOption(s) func ParseSortQueryParam(param string) ([]model.SortOption, error) { opts := []model.SortOption{} if param != "" { optsStr := strings.Split(param, ",") for i := range optsStr { if opt, ok := SortOptionsByQueryParam[optsStr[i]]; !ok { return nil, ErrorUnknownSortingOption.Errorf("%v option unknown", optsStr[i]) } else { opts = append(opts, opt) } } sort.Slice(opts, func(i, j int) bool { return opts[i].Index < opts[j].Index || (opts[i].Index == opts[j].Index && opts[i].Name < opts[j].Name) }) } return opts, nil }
